Telethon raises $44 million for Hurricane Harvey, Irma relief
LOS ANGELES | A celebrity-packed telethon for the victims of Hurricanes Harvey and Irma raised some $44 million, organizers said on Wednesday, after more than 130 stars including George Clooney, Beyonce, Oprah Winfrey and Justin Bieber joined forces to sing, man the phones or appeal for donations.
The hour-long Hand in Hand telethon, which aired across broadcast, cable and digital platforms on Tuesday night, raised more than $14 million during the live broadcast.
Organizers on Wednesday said that the total rose to $44 million in pledges made after West Coast and other re-broadcasts.
Irma, one of the most powerful Atlantic Ocean storms on record, ravaged several islands in the northern Caribbean, killing at least 60 people. It barreled into the Florida Keys on Sunday, where 90 percent of homes are believed to be destroyed or heavily damaged.
Beyonce, appearing in a taped message, spoke of the urgent need for supplies in her hometown of Houston after Harvey became the most powerful hurricane to hit Texas in more than 50 years, killing more than 60 people, displacing more than 1 million and damaging some 203,000 homes.
During the show, Stephen Colbert said Apple Inc had donated $5 million, which the comedian quipped, “is also the price of the new iPhone.”
The telethon aired from New York, Nashville and Los Angeles, where Stevie Wonder kicked off the event singing “Lean On Me,” with a gospel choir as stars such as Tom Hanks, Barbra Streisand and Cher clapped along while sitting at their phone stations.

Justin Bieber cancels rest of world tour including Philippine Arena concert
Justin Bieber is not returning to the Philippines, after all.
A statement posted on his official website announced the cancellation of his ongoing “Purpose World Tour” citing “unforeseen circumstances.”
“Justin loves his fans and hates to disappoint them. He thanks his fans for the incredible experience of the Purpose World Tour over the last 18 months. He is grateful and honored to have shared that experience with his cast and crew for over 150 successful shows across 6 continents during this run. However, after careful consideration he has decided he will not be performing any further dates. Tickets will be refunded at point of purchase,” went the rest of the statement.
The said statement was re-posted on the social media pages of concert promoter MMI Live and its head, Rhiza Pascua. At the time of the tour’s cancellation, Bieber had 14 dates remaining covering cities in North America and Asia, including the Philippines where he was scheduled to perform at the Philippine Arena in Bocaue, Bulacan on September 30.
Given the large venue and its location outside Metro Manila, elaborate preparations had been made for the upcoming concert including ample parking for the 80-hectare space, the deployment of 1,000 traffic enforcers patrolling the grounds as well as the presence of Philippine National Police and local government units officers inside and outside the venue.
The Philippine Arena also offered 50 point-to-point (P2P) shuttle buses to transport concertgoers from and to Metro Manila as well as the availability of over 400 housing units for rent for those planning to have a “staycation” during the concert weekend.
As of posting time, Bieber had yet to personally explain the reason for the tour’s cancellation on his social media pages.

Justin Bieber impostor meted child sex charges in Australia
SYDNEY | A man posing online as pop superstar Justin Bieber was Thursday charged with more than 900 child sex offences in Australia after enticing young fans to send him explicit images, police said.
The 42-year-old used online platforms including Facebook and Skype to impersonate the chart-topping Canadian singer, with his alleged offenses dating back to 2007.
“Detectives had been investigating a man who allegedly posed as Justin online in order to solicit explicit images from young children,” Queensland state police said in a statement.
“As part of the investigation, a 42-year-old man had earlier been charged with a number of child sex offences including possessing child exploitation material and using a carriage service to groom persons under 16.
“After a thorough examination of the man’s computer, he has been further charged with another 931 child sex offences.”
The charges include rape, indecent treatment of children, making child exploitation material, using a carriage service to procure person under 16, and using a carriage service for child pornography material.
Bieber, who once enjoyed a squeaky clean image but has recently had frequent run-ins with the law, has a legendary army of fans dubbed “Beliebers”.
Detective Inspector Jon Rouse described the breadth of offences as “horrendous” and urged fans to be extra vigilant when using the internet.
“This investigation demonstrates both the vulnerability of children that are utilising social media and communication applications and the global reach and skill that child sex offenders have to groom and seduce victims,” he said.
“The fact that so many children could believe that they were communicating with this particular celebrity highlights the need for a serious rethink about the way that we as a society educate our children about online safety.”

Argentine court to try Justin Bieber for photographer assault
BUENOS AIRES | An Argentine court has ruled that pop star Justin Bieber must face trial for allegedly assaulting a photographer outside a nightclub in 2013, according to a decision published Thursday.
Judge Alberto Banos ordered Bieber to go on trial on charges of robbery, attempted robbery and assault with minor injuries, according to the decision.
The case dates to a stop in Buenos Aires on the Canadian heartthrob’s Believe tour.
According to the complaint, a bodyguard, following Bieber’s orders, forcefully seized photographer Diego Pesoa’s camera and cellphone outside a nightclub in the upscale Palermo neighborhood in November 2013.
Bieber has ignored court orders to appear before the judge, prompting Argentina to request an Interpol Red Notice for his arrest.
The plaintiff’s lawyer, Matias Morla, welcomed the ruling.
“The judge’s decision is excellent and represents a new slap in the face to Justin’s arrogance,” he said.
“Justin has hidden behind his fame and money to escape justice. Now he will have to observe the court ruling of a sovereign country like Argentina and show up to testify like any other citizen,” he told Argentine newspaper Diario Popular.
Bieber, 22, once enjoyed a squeaky clean image, but has recently had frequent run-ins with the law, including in the United States and Canada.

WATCH | ‘PPAP’ singer Pikotaro unveils extended version of viral song
Japanese social media star Pikotaro unveiled a new, extended version of his internet hit “Pen-Pineapple-Apple-Pen” (PPAP) on Friday.
The original video quickly went viral after being uploaded in early September, with Canadian singer Justin Bieber helping boost viewing numbers by labeling it his “favorite video on the internet” in a Twitter post on Thursday.
“Yesterday my head was full of white hair, but now it has all turned black,” said Pikotaro, overwhelmed by the attention he has received, including a Guinness World Record for the shortest song to make it into the Billboard Hot 100 chart.
Pikotaro, whose real name is Kazuhito Kosaka, wore a gold animal print outfit complete with scarf and sunglasses as he performed the new two-minute version of what was a 45 second song to journalists in Tokyo.
The video — which has racked up over 131 million views on YouTube — features Pikotaro miming the joining of an imaginary apple and pineapple with an imaginary pen, lyrics he said were inspired by items he found on the table when he began writing.

Justin Bieber lets UK doctors and nurses beat him to top of Christmas charts
LONDON | A choir of doctors and nurses beat Justin Bieber to the Christmas number one spot in Britain’s pop music chart Friday after the heartthrob urged his fans to buy their song.
The Lewisham and Greenwich NHS Choir’s charity single, “A Bridge Over You”, outsold Bieber’s “Love Yourself” to snatch the coveted festive top spot.
That came after Bieber wrote on Twitter Wednesday: “So for 1 week it’s ok not to be #1. Let’s do the right thing & help them win. It’s Christmas. @Choir_NHS good luck”.
The southeast London-based choir is made up of staff who work for the state-funded National Health Service.
Their song is a mash-up of “Bridge Over Troubled Water” by Simon and Garfunkel and Coldplay’s “Fix You”.
Other songs in this week’s top ten which it has beaten include two other hits by Bieber plus Adele’s “Hello” and One Direction’s “History”.
Harriet Nerva, a junior doctor in the choir, decided to start a social media campaign to get the song to number one after a particularly tough day at work.
“A patient with cancer that I had been looking after for quite a number of weeks died,” she told the Guardian newspaper.
“I was listening to the song and it dawned on me that a great way of translating how I was feeling and how proud I was to work for the NHS would be getting (the song) to number one”.
Britain’s NHS is the fifth largest employer in the world, providing health care which is largely free at the point of delivery.
It is widely respected, with pollsters YouGov rating it the institution which most people view positively, and Prime Minister David Cameron’s attempts to reform the service are highly politically sensitive.

Justin Bieber storms UK charts to equal John Lennon’s 1981 feat
LONDON | Justin Bieber stormed the British singles charts on Friday with three singles from his new album in the top five, a feat no other artist has managed since John Lennon, posthumously, in 1981.
The Canadian singer’s singles “Sorry”, “Love Yourself” and “What Do You Mean?” took first, third and fifth place. “Sorry” pushed Adele’s “Hello” down to second place from the top spot it had occupied for three weeks.
Lennon’s “Imagine” was top, “Happy Xmas (War Is Over)” was third and “(Just Like) Starting Over” fifth in January 1981, the month after he was shot dead in New York.
Bieber’s songs all come from his album “Purpose” which sold 90,000 copies this week. Every track from it charted inside the top 100 singles.
But it was narrowly beaten to top position in the album chart by four-piece boy band One Direction’s “Made in the A.M.” which is now the fastest-selling album of 2015.
Notching up over 93,000 sales, this is the group’s fourth UK No. 1 having previously scored the top place in 2012 with “Take Me Home,” in 2013 with “Midnight Memories” and in 2014 with “Four”.
Both Bieber’s “Purpose” and One Direction’s “Made in the A.M.” broke the record for most-streamed album in the first week of release on online streaming platform Spotify.
“Purpose” set a new record with 205 million global streams while “Made in the A.M.” was streamed 106 million times, both outpacing the previous record holder, The Weeknd’s “Beauty Behind The Madness,” which garnered 90 million global streams in September.
The third most popular album was Elvis Presley’s “If I Can Dream,” produced nearly 40 years after his death. This collection of Elvis classics featuring orchestral reworkings by the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ra had been number one for two weeks running.
Jeff Lynne’s ELO was fourth with new entry “Alone In The Universe”. The group’s other album “All Over The World – The Very Best Of” re-entered at number 28.
Fifth place was taken by Little Mix’s “Get Weird”, slipping down from last week’s second place.

Argentine court summons Justin Bieber over alleged assault
BUENOS AIRES | An Argentine court has ordered pop star Justin Bieber to appear before it within two months to face questions about an alleged assault on a photographer at a Buenos Aires nightclub last year, state-run news agency Telam reported on Thursday.
The photographer, Diego Pesoa, accused Bieber and one of his bodyguards of lashing out at him when he tried to take a picture of the Canadian singer as he left the club in the capital’s trendy Palermo Hollywood neighborhood.
Telam said the magistrate, Facundo Cubas, had requested the assistance of Argentina’s Interpol branch to help locate Bieber, who has had a string or run-ins with the law in several countries.
Bieber should be detained if he failed to appear or failed to explain why he was unable to present himself before the court, Telam cited Cubas as saying.
“Bieber has to come to Argentina, and it won’t be to sing,” Pesoa’s lawyer, Matias Morla, told local TV channel C5N.
There was no immediate reaction from Bieber’s representatives to the report.

Norwegian jailed in US over Bieber scam
LOS ANGELES - A Norwegian man who admitted tricking an investor out of $1 million in a fake deal to promote Justin Bieber in Scandinavia was sentenced to 11 years in jail, US prosecutors said Monday.
Wahleed Ahmed was also ordered to repay the $1 million, said the US Attorney's office in Los Angeles and the FBI.
Ahmed presented himself as a successful entrepreneur from Norway who had invented solar-powered phone covers, and he promised the victim would make $9 million in profit in three months.
The 22-year-old used photos of famous dignitaries including the Crown Prince of Norway, Queen Rania of Jordan, and others, and claimed to have multimillion dollar contracts with large telecoms firms, to lend credibility to his scheme.
In August 2012, Ahmed convinced the victim to invest $1 million to secure concert venues for the Justin Bieber Tour, using fake documents and websites he had bought with domain names suggesting they were part of the scheme.
He was charged with conspiracy to commit wire fraud and and pleaded guilty in March 2013, admitting he had "taken the victim investor's money knowing that there was no contract for Justin Bieber tours and that the victim would lose his money."
As well as serving 132 months in jail, he was ordered to make an immediate restitution payment of $1,001,505.50. Judge Philip S. Gutierrez ordered the prison term to be followed by three years of supervised release.

Justin Bieber arrested for drag-racing while intoxicated - reports
MIAMI - Justin Bieber was arrested in Miami early Thursday for drag racing while intoxicated, news reports here said, in the pop singer's latest in a series of run-ins with the law.
The local NBC television affiliate in Miami reported that at the time of his arrest, Bieber was driving a rented Lamborghini.
The incident is one in a long line of controversial headlines which have tarnished the once clean-cut image of Bieber, who has sold more than 12 million albums since emerging on the music scene in 2009 as a schoolboy sensation.
Just last week, police searched Bieber's Los Angeles mansion over an egg-throwing attack seized illegal drugs and arrested one of the singer's associates.
The 19-year-old Canadian teen idol was accused by a neighbor of causing thousands of dollars in damage to a neighbor's house after pelting it with eggs.
News reports said that in July, authorities at the US-Canada border confiscated marijuana and drug paraphernalia from one of Bieber's tour buses. He was not on board at the time, media reported.
He also attracted criticism on a recent tour of Australia after allegedly spraying graffiti on a hotel wall.
A tour of South America last year also ran into turbulence, with allegations that he tagged the wall of a Rio de Janeiro hotel and failed to pay a bill in a Buenos Aires nightclub.
Bieber also caused offense by stepping on an Argentine flag thrown onto a stage during a concert. He was also evicted from a luxury hotel in Buenos Aires after a room was damaged.
Over the Christmas holidays, Bieber announced via Twitter that he was "officially retiring."

Justin Bieber flirts with retirement in Christmas Eve tweets
NEW YORK | Teenage pop star Justin Bieber sent out a series of mixed messages over his Twitter feed on Tuesday night, one of which said he was retiring, on the eve of the Christmas Day release of the latest film chronicling the life of the Canadian singer.
The tweet to the 19-year-old’s nearly 48 million followers – “My beloved beliebers I’m officially retiring” – was quickly followed by another message: “I’m never leaving you, being a belieber is a lifestyle.”
And then: “IM HERE FOREVER.”
Representatives for Bieber did not immediately respond to a request for clarification.
The Canadian singer has been involved in a series of headline-grabbing incidents over the past year.
In March, the singer scuffled with a photographer outside a London hotel during a European tour. Later that month, police were called to his Los Angeles area home after a neighbor claimed he had been threatened and struck by Bieber.
In June, Bieber struck a photographer with his Ferrari sports car while driving away from a comedy club in Los Angeles, though police said the accident was not considered a hit-and-run.
The movie, “Justin Bieber’s Believe,” which takes the name of Bieber’s third studio album, could help repair his image after the difficult year.
“I think people forget that it’s a 19-year-old kid, trying to figure it out,” Bieber’s manager, Scooter Braun, told ABC News, adding the film shows Bieber as “a human.”
At one point in the film, director Jon Chu suggests Bieber’s life could become a “train wreck.”
The “retirement” message went out on the night of Christmas Eve and by the following morning had nearly a quarter million retweets and over 185,000 favorites.
Twitter user @theycallmejerry tweeted: “A life without Justin Bieber. A life without my idol, hero, inspiration, my everything. Not the best thing to think about on Christmas Eve.”
On the other end of the spectrum, Twitter user CozImAGuy said, “Justin Bieber retiring is the greatest Christmas gift EVER.”

Rio police probe Justin Bieber over wall tagging
RIO DE JANEIRO - Canadian teen idol Justin Bieber, currently on a Brazil concert tour, is under police investigation in Rio for alleged unauthorized wall tagging.
A police statement sent to AFP Wednesday said a probe had been launched to determine whether the 19-year-old pop star had received permission from City Hall to tag the wall of a disused hotel in Rio's tourist southern zone as claimed by his entourage.
Late Tuesday, protected by his security detail, Bieber tagged "Respect privacy" and "I am off" as well as several drawings on the hotel wall while nearby Brazilian police officers did not stop him.
The daily O Dia reported that Bieber's bodyguards threatened paparazzi who photographed the scene and that one of their cars was hit by a stone.
Since his arrival Friday after a stop in Sao Paulo, Bieber, who gave a concert here Sunday, has grabbed media attention with a series of peccadilloes.
He was photographed emerging under a blanket from a notorious Rio brothel and later vainly tried to bring prostitutes into the posh Copacabana Palace.
Furious that he was not able to do so, the teen sensation reportedly went on a rampage in his suite, breaking various objects valued at nearly $6,000 in total.
Bieber and his entourage were subsequently kicked out of the hotel, local press reports said.
Bieber, who is on the Brazilian leg of his world tour to promote his Believe album, was due to leave Rio for Paraguay late Wednesday.

Justin Bieber fan jumps on stage during Dubai concert, toppling piano
DUBAI--A fan jumped on stage at a Justin Bieber concert in Dubai, sparking a scramble as guards tackled the youth and toppled a piano over in the process, video footage showed on Monday.
The YouTube video shows a boy dressed in shorts and white shirt running across the stage and approaching the Canadian pop star as he performed on the piano.
A security guard quickly pounced, flung him away from Bieber and knocked the piano partly off stage, as thousands of screaming fans looked on.
The footage shows the boy then being whisked away by two guards and Bieber skipping away to safety on a side of the stage as the music continues to play.
"A young fan desperate to meet his idol did make his way on stage, but was immediately removed and Justin professionally continued with his show," said the concert's organisers.
"As far as we know, no further action has been taken against the youth."
The 19-year-old singer was performing for the second night in front of thousands of fans at a stadium in Dubai.
Bieber had arrived nearly two hours late for the concert, angering young fans who arrived in Dubai from across the region to see him perform live.

Justin Bieber lashes out at media’s ‘countless lies’ about him
LOS ANGELES – Pop star Justin Bieber struck back at his critics on Thursday, denouncing the “countless lies” written about him after a week in which he canceled a concert, collapsed on stage and had a run-in with paparazzi.
In a lengthy posting on his Instagram profile, the 19-year-old singer said he was not going into rehab, contrary to some media speculation, and felt he had done nothing to deserve the negative press surrounding his European tour.
“Everyone in my team has been telling me, ‘keep the press happy’ but I’m tired of all the countless lies in the press right now. Saying I’m going to rehab and how my family is disappointed in me,” Bieber wrote.
Saying he wanted to let his fans know directly how he felt, Bieber added: “I’m a good person with a big heart. And don’t think I deserve all this negative press I’ve worked my ass off to get where I am and my hard work doesn’t stop here … All this isn’t easy. I get angry sometimes. I’m human. I’m gonna make mistakes. I’m gonna grow and get better from them.”
The clean-cut Canadian teenager has had a meteoric career since being discovered on YouTube in 2008.
But he hit the headlines for all the wrong reasons last week when he turned up two hours late for a London concert, collapsed on stage in London with shortness of breath on another night, and was caught on camera cursing at a pushy photographer.
He was spotted wearing a bizarre gas mask on a night out in London, and one British tabloid labeled him “Pop brat Justin.”
On Monday, he canceled one of two planned concerts in Portugal this week. A statement cited “unforeseen circumstances,” but local media in Portugal reported that ticket sales for the gigs had been slow.
Bieber, who has more than 35 million Twitter followers, suggested on Thursday that envy of his success might lie at the root of the jibes from the news media.
“I’m 19 with 5 number one albums, 19 and I’ve seen the whole world. 19 and I’ve accomplished more than I could’ve ever dreamed of, I’m 19 and it must be scary to some people to think that this is just the beginning,” he wrote.
Bieber played a concert, apparently without incident, in Madrid on Thursday before moving on to Barcelona and other European cities later this month.

Singer Justin Bieber collapses during London performance
LONDON – Canadian teen pop star Justin Bieber collapsed on stage from shortness of breath during a performance in London on Thursday, representatives for the singer said.
“(Justin’s) heading to the doctor now,” Bieber’s spokeswoman Melissa Victor told Reuters at midnight local time. “He fainted and took a 20-minute reprieve and was given oxygen.”
Bieber, 19, returned to the stage after the break to finish the show, and his representatives said he was OK.
“Justin got very light of breath, the whole show he has been complaining,” Bieber’s manager, Scooter Braun, told the crowd in several amateur videos posted on the Internet. “He’s backstage with the EMTs and the doctor.”
Bieber’s spokeswoman told Reuters that the “Boyfriend” singer ignored doctors’ orders and returned to the O2 Arena stage to finish the performance.
The Canadian singer had not been suffering from any health issues prior to the show, the spokeswoman added.
Fans had already started circulating the hashtag “#justintakeabreak” on Twitter after news of his collapse spread on the social network.
Bieber was performing for the third out of four nights at London’s O2 Arena as part of the European leg of his sold-out “Believe” world tour.
In September 2012, the singer vomited during a concert in Glendale, California. He was performing his song “Out of Town Girl” when he suddenly turned his back and threw up. He immediately ran towards backstage afterwards.
He vomited again during a subsequent song but managed to do it off stage. The second incident stalled the concert for a few minutes, but he returned to the stage, performed a ballad on an acoustic guitar, and finished the show.
In a message on Twitter after the concert, Bieber blamed the incident on having consumed milk despite knowing he was lactose intolerant.

Justin Bieber becomes youngest artist with five No. 1 albums
LOS ANGELES – Canadian pop star Justin Bieber became the youngest artist to land five chart-topping albums in the United States on Wednesday when his latest record, “Believe Acoustic,” debuted atop the Billboard 200 album chart.
“Believe Acoustic,” which features stripped down versions of Bieber’s songs from his fourth No. 1 album, “Believe,” released last June, as well as three new songs, sold 211,000 copies in its first week according to figures from Nielsen SoundScan.
The album also topped iTunes downloads charts in 63 countries, and became a hot topic on social media platforms as the singer’s 34 million-strong followers on Twitter raced to purchase the record as soon as it was released.
Bieber was previously tied with former Disney star Miley Cyrus with four chart-topping albums before turning 19, and he is only one of nine artists in Billboard history to have a No. 1 album for four consecutive years.
Bieber’s 19th birthday is March 1.
The singer, who failed to pick up a Grammy nomination this year despite having a top-selling album and sold-out world tour in 2012, will be hosting and performing on NBC’s “Saturday Night Live” this week, the night before the Grammy awards.
Four new albums debuted in the top five of the Billboard 200 chart this week, led by “Believe Acoustic.”
Italian tenor Andrea Bocelli’s 14th studio album, “Passione,” landed at No. 2 with sales of 93,000, while Canadian sister duo Tegan & Sara notched No. 3 with their seventh studio album, “Heartthrob,” selling 49,000 copies.
R&B singer Charlie Wilson came in at No. 4 with his latest record, “Love, Charlie,” selling 44,000 copies in its first week.
Singer Beyonce saw a boost in sales following her widely praised performance at the Super Bowl in New Orleans on Sunday, which was watched by more than 108 million people.
For the week ending Sunday, February 2, digital sales of Beyonce’s songs “Halo,” “Crazy In Love” and “Single Ladies” saw the biggest bumps. There were 19,000 digital copies of “Halo” sold, a 338 percent increase from the previous week.
The new Destiny’s Child compilation album, “Love Songs,” didn’t see as big a bump, selling under 6,000 copies last week.

US police foil plot to kill, castrate Justin Bieber
WASHINGTON – US police have foiled a plot to kill teen pop idol Justin Bieber and possibly castrate him with pruning shears, with the alleged killer promised $2,500 per testicle, legal documents revealed Thursday.
Mark Staake, 41, and his nephew, Tanner Ruane, were arrested in Vermont and New York last month and face charges in New Mexico of conspiracy to commit murder and conspiracy to commit aggravated battery with a deadly weapon.
The pair were allegedly plotting to strangle two victims and castrate them with pruning shears, but a convicted killer who is serving life in prison told police that the “ultimate” target was Bieber, who was performing in New York.
“Through follow-up investigation it was discovered that Justin Bieber may have also been a target of the murder plot,” said a statement by New Mexico’s Department of Public Safety.
An affidavit detailed the grisly plot, including the brand of pruning shears and how the testicles would be transported after the planned murders of two male victims in the northeastern state of Vermont.
Staake and Ruane arrived in Vermont by car on November 19 planning to kill their victims — identified only as P.L. and M.S., and referred to as “dogs” — by strangling them with a necktie, the affidavit said.
Dana Martin, who was jailed for life for a 2000 murder in Vermont and who had met Staake in jail in New Mexico, allegedly recruited Staake to carry out the murders. Staake then asked his nephew to help.
In a telephone call Martin — who is allegedly infatuated with Bieber — asked Staake what he was going to use to castrate the victims.
“Mr Ruane stated that he had brought a pair of hand(held) hedge clippers,” adding that he expected to be paid “five large” — $2,500 — for each testicle he got, said the affidavit, which said the shears were made by Durasharp.
“Mr Martin asked if they had bags to put the testicles in, and Mr Ruane stated that he had something. Mr Martin suggested hiding them somewhere, such as the engine compartment… to avoid detection should they get pulled over.”
Martin, who had a tattoo of Bieber on his leg and had tried to contact the singer repeatedly without success, subsequently told police that P.L. and M.S. “were not the ultimate targets in the plot.
“Mr Martin indicated that their ultimate target was J.B.,” said the affidavit, adding that, when police searched the car they found a pair of Fiskar Durasharp pruning shears and information on their intended victims.
Staake and Ruane are currently awaiting extradition to New Mexico, officials said.
The 18-year-old Canadian star’s managers said they took Bieber’s safety seriously. “We take every precaution to protect and ensure the safety of Justin and his fans,” a management official told AFP in an email.

Justin Bieber mocks Manny Pacquiao on Instagram, draws ire of boxer’s fans
Justin Bieber mocked Manny Pacquiao in a series of posts on Instagram on Sunday, triggering a tidal wave of verbal abuse from fans of the Filipino boxing superstar.
The Canadian singer — an associate of brash American boxing champion Floyd Mayweather – posted three pictures on his Instagram account that made fun of Pacquiao’s knockout defeat to Juan Manuel Marquez in their fourth fight held in Las Vegas on Saturday.
The first photo shows the knockdown Mayweather scored against Marquez during their 2009 fight in which Mayweather scored a dominant decision victory.
The photo bore the hashtag “No Competition”, implying that Mayweather is clearly superior to Pacquiao based on their respective performances against Marquez.
The second photo has Pacquiao’s prone knocked-out figure grafted diagonally into a photo of Michael Jackson and two backup dancers performing a grafity-defying dance move. It was captioned “ ”pacquiao doing the lean with MJ… Classic moment”.
The third photo shows the Disney character Simba as a baby lion looking over Pacquiao as the fighter lies unconscious on the canvas. The caption reads: “Dad wake up”.
The posts unleashed a torrent of protests from Pacquiao fans, who called him racist, among other expletives.
The posts can be viewed as retribution for the abuse Pacquiao followers heaped on the singer in May after he joined Mayweather’s entourage in the latter’s fight against Miguel Cotto.
